Transaction 358a9581bf5994046563a8e5d10a333ba8ea229e5f1ae5cff4faa3fb745783f3
1 Input
1 Output
-
358a9581bf5994046563a8e5d10a333ba8ea229e5f1ae5cff4faa3fb745783f3:0
- value
- 402634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d38d48cbc94d7172f1764ff5f054853e1cbbcc8f OP_EQUAL
- address
- 3LybkdTTBWi76A7RktQup4HSNoaYP7Awyb